Transaction 63691ba270ea3c2324907c73abffa72e1b82f4bab8e32a0b1b1ac5082000f848
1 Input
1 Output
-
63691ba270ea3c2324907c73abffa72e1b82f4bab8e32a0b1b1ac5082000f848:0
- value
- 1687610
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 221f59595a3c1541382b638495426eb5db105e98 OP_EQUAL
- address
- 34oSTEXdZaC8q14ryFKWYZiBmdUy4XPGx3